Formal dynamic semantics for semantically annotated process model

被引:0
|
作者
Gong, Ping [1 ]
机构
[1] Department of Computer Science, Fujian Normal University, Fuzhou
关键词
Executability; Formal semantics; Semantically annotated process model;
D O I
10.4156/jcit.vol7.issue20.20
中图分类号
学科分类号
摘要
Semantically annotated process model (SPM) is a process model with semantic annotations, i.e., precondition/effect, labeled for its activities based on the domain ontology. Such model can increase the model's readability and reusability, and facilitate its implement as well as compliance analysis. However, SPM analysis is challenging, since its correctness is beyond the soundness of process model and its state transition needs to care about domain state change. To assure the correctness of SPM, the executablity analysis, i.e., whether each activity is executable when it is active, is essential and has also been identified as a coNP-hard problem. To tame the executability, we define a dynamic semantics for SPM based on the related variable set (RVA) model which is proposed for defining domain state transition. Our formal semantics paves the way for executability checking and compliance analysis.
引用
收藏
页码:167 / 174
页数:7
相关论文
共 50 条
  • [41] Formal Semantics of Speech Acts for Argumentative Dialogues
    Panisson, Alison R.
    Meneguzzi, Felipe
    Fagundes, Moser Silva
    Vieira, Renata
    Bordini, Rafael H.
    AAMAS'14: PROCEEDINGS OF THE 2014 INTERNATIONAL CONFERENCE ON AUTONOMOUS AGENTS & MULTIAGENT SYSTEMS, 2014, : 1437 - 1438
  • [42] Formal Action Semantics for a UML Action Language
    Yang, Mikai
    Michaelson, Greg J.
    Pooley, Rob J.
    JOURNAL OF UNIVERSAL COMPUTER SCIENCE, 2008, 14 (21) : 3608 - 3624
  • [43] Formal semantics of a classical-quantum language
    Deng, Yuxin
    Feng, Yuan
    THEORETICAL COMPUTER SCIENCE, 2022, 913 : 73 - 93
  • [44] Formal semantics analysis for VHDL RTL synthesis
    Zhou, HF
    Cao, W
    Lin, ZH
    COMPUTER SYSTEMS SCIENCE AND ENGINEERING, 2003, 18 (06): : 357 - 371
  • [45] Formal semantics of modular time refinement in AUTOFOCUS
    Trachtenherz, David
    COMPUTER SCIENCE-RESEARCH AND DEVELOPMENT, 2013, 28 (01): : 45 - 64
  • [46] Formal semantics for an abstract agent programming language
    Hindriks, KV
    de Boer, FS
    van der Hoek, W
    Meyer, JJC
    INTELLIGENT AGENTS IV: AGENT THEORIES, ARCHITECTURES, AND LANGUAGES, 1998, 1365 : 215 - 229
  • [47] FORMAL SEMANTICS OF THE UNIFIED MODELING LANGUAGE LU
    HONG, SN
    MANNINO, MV
    DECISION SUPPORT SYSTEMS, 1995, 13 (3-4) : 263 - 293
  • [48] Formal Execution Semantics for Asynchronous Constructs of AADL
    Zhou, Jiale
    Johnsen, Andreas
    Lundqvist, Kristina
    PROCEEDINGS OF THE 5TH INTERNATIONAL WORKSHOP ON MODEL BASED ARCHITECTING AND CONSTRUCTION OF EMBEDDED SYSTEMS (ACES'MB 2012), 2013, : 43 - 48
  • [49] The Starring Role of Quantifiers in the History of Formal Semantics
    Partee, Barbara H.
    LOGICA YEARBOOK 2012, 2013, : 113 - 136
  • [50] Formal Semantics of Orc Based on TLA+
    You, Zhen
    Xue, Jinyun
    Hu, Qimin
    Hong, Yi
    STRUCTURED OBJECT-ORIENTED FORMAL LANGUAGE AND METHOD, 2015, 8979 : 147 - 163